Proprietary Trading (Prop Trading)
UK

The following table prov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ies with a requirement for Proprietary Trading skills. Included is a benchmarking guide to the salaries offered in vacancies that have cited Proprietary Trading over the 6 months to 8 May 2024 with a comparison to the same period in the previous 2 years.

6 months to
8 May 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 852 977 1172
Rank change year-on-year +125 +195 -289
Permanent jobs citing Proprietary Trading 36 18 63
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in the UK 0.036% 0.018% 0.040%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.042% 0.019% 0.042%
Number of salaries quoted 33 9 27
10th Percentile £66,250 £69,500 £102,000
25th Percentile £70,000 £78,750 £105,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£110,000 £82,500 £170,000
Median % change year-on-year +33.33% -51.47% +126.67%
75th Percentile £172,500 £150,000 £185,000
90th Percentile £189,500 £197,500 -
